Good Morning!
I spent this past weekend scuba diving in Seattle. I’m writing this before I go diving, so hopefully I lived! If not, please know that I’ve enjoyed these years writing for you all very much.
From the Community
Okay, this is neat- an OpenTofu dingus to create a K3s cluster using Oracle Cloud’s "always free" resources. I’d not trust it to stick around, you understand…
Vibe Coding is for PMs writes my nemesis Rachel Stephens, apparently in an effort to lean into provocative titles that get annoying people upset.
Apparently Amazon has a ‘Project Greenland’ (paywalled) that somehow isn’t about annexing anything.
The CNCF is allegedly besieged by the jackholes trying to do a rugpull on the NATS project. .
Reddit had the most astute assessment of the AWS Marketplace’s purpose I think I’ve ever read.
AWS has always expanded and contracted its colo leases. I think people are trying to make behavior fit a narrative that isn’t necessarily present. They’ve earned the trust that they know what they’re doing vis-a-vis capacity management.
Podcasts
Last Week In AWS: Mid-cycle Billing Changes are the Stuff of Finance Nightmares
Choice Cuts
Amazon CloudWatch agent now supports Red Hat OpenShift Service on AWS (ROSA) – Oh, one overwrought expensive offering now works with another complicated enterprise-oriented beast. Which is which? Choose your own adventure!
Amazon Cognito now supports refresh token rotation – This is handy. I hate, hate, hate working with key rotation manually.
Amazon Q Developer releases state of the art agent for feature development – In 1961, artist Piero Manzoni took a grumpy into 90 tin cans, in an exhibit titled "Artist’s Shit." This, predictably, shocked the art world and led to a discussion of what exactly constitutes "art." I bring his up because absolutely nothing involving Amazon Q has been artfully done, even by that low standard.
AWS Account Management now supports IAM-based account name updates – At long last, I don’t have to be the root user to change my AWS account name to "Shitposting." How long has that PFR been open?
AWS CodeBuild adds support for specifying EC2 instance type and configurable storage size – So at this point, what, CodeBuild is just an EC2 orchestration system with a marginally better user interface?
AWS Console Mobile Application adds support for Amazon Lightsail – In the latest release of the popular mobile pay-to-lose game, you can now wind up getting your house foreclosed upon because you tapped the wrong thing.
AWS STS global endpoint now serves your requests locally in regions enabled by default – 99% of customers could not possibly care less about this. The remainder care very, very much about this.
AWS Transfer Family introduces Terraform module for deploying SFTP server endpoints – I don’t know as I’ve seen a GitHub repo linked from the "what’s new" feed before. More like this, please!
How Smartsheet reduced latency and optimized costs in their serverless architecture – I’m old enough to remember how AWS sued Smartsheet’s incoming CEO for having the temerity to leave employment at AWS. I guess eight years is enough time to let bygones be bygones?
In the works – New Availability Zone in Maryland for US East (Northern Virginia) Region – So part of the Virginia region is now in Maryland. Will this AZ be named consistently between accounts? I’m just trying to get ahead of the inevitable state data sovereignty laws as soon as legislatures realize they can regulate themselves some AWS investment…
CVE-2025-3857 – Infinite loop condition in Amazon.IonDotnet – I’m told by breathlessly excited marketers that the pre-announced Amazon Trainium3 chips will be so great, they can run that infinite loop in less than 20 minutes.
I annotated Amazon CEO Andy Jassy’s 2024 Letter to Shareholders, and it’s about as cutting as you’d hope. I always wanted to do this!
Tools
All the cool kids are using DNS as a filesystem, because having a database backed FS has been a dream since the abortive dreams of WinFS all those years ago.
… and that’s what happened Last Week in AWS.